(8/31/26) Word of the Week: DOUBT
Last weeks winner was u/AndroidPhonesEnjoyer: ROCKY
Rules:
Make a submission in this thread or post it on the sub and drop a link to the post in here. Make as many submissions as you want.
Submit by the end of the weekend. The submission in this thread with the most comment upvotes gets to choose next week's word, but if you take too long to give a word im using the random word generator.
The medium can be anything from pencil on paper to paint on a wall. Do whatever style you want as long as it's graff. Post the tools/medium you used to help others out.
WOTW is for all skill levels. The point is to practice, see what others are doing, and get inspired. If you aren't submitting, atleast leave a vote for your favorite.

Hi, I want to mix two inks, gold and red, to create a cool effect similar to the one found in some Fade Bomb markers. The problem is that the gold ink is oil based, while the red ink is alcohol-based. I know that these two types of ink generally don’t mix well together.
So I’m trying to find another way to combine these two colors. Unfortunately, I couldn’t find any oil based paint in a different color than chrome, etc. in my city. Does anyone have any ideas on how I could work around this?
